“A book must be the axe for the frozen sea within us.” ― Franz Kafka The Metamorphosis by Franz Kafka touches upon themes like conditional love, hypocrisy within families and alienation. However, during this conversation we expand the scope of the conversation which recognises the fact that men do feel disposable when they are of no use to a specific person or a family. (Of course, the same logic can be applied to both genders) Shubham and I try to explore how we felt when we read the story and understand why Kafka's works are relevant even today.
